Kristen Wiig, the talented actor and comedian known for her hilarious tenure on Saturday Night Live, joins to share unforgettable SNL memories and her emotional farewell. She dives into her journey from early jobs at Universal Studios to landing comedic roles in film. Kristen reflects on the joy of collaborating with SNL ensembles and how influential shows like Annie inspired her love of performance. The conversation is peppered with fun anecdotes about dog grooming, kids' TV, and the thrill of crafting memorable characters.
